Asbestos roof removal regulations and guidelines are critical for shielding public health and ensuring secure practices during demolition and renovation tasks. Asbestos, a as soon as commonly used material that is now identified to be a potent health hazard, poses important dangers when disturbed. When handling or eradicating asbestos, particular regulations should be adhered to to find a way to reduce publicity to airborne fibers.


Regulatory authorities have established detailed guidelines that define the processes necessary for secure asbestos removal. These regulations typically require coaching for employees, proper equipment, and waste disposal strategies. Understanding these guidelines is important for homeowners, contractors, and facility managers to avoid authorized repercussions and ensure safety.

In many jurisdictions, only licensed professionals are permitted to deal with asbestos removal. These educated people possess the information and tools required to securely manage the dangers related to asbestos. Licensing requirements usually embody coursework, hands-on training, and certification exams, ensuring that solely qualified personnel perform the removal.


Before any removal project begins, an assessment must take place. This evaluation sometimes entails an inspection of the area, sampling of the material, and lab analysis to verify the presence of asbestos. Conducting a thorough survey ensures that stakeholders perceive the scope of the project and the fabric's situation earlier than any work commences.

Regulations may mandate a comprehensive threat assessment to gauge potential exposure. This evaluation delves into each the present situation of the asbestos and any potential disturbances. If the fabric is in good situation, regulatory bodies might recommend leaving it undisturbed rather than undergoing removal.


Proper containment is another critical element of asbestos removal. Work areas must often be sealed to stop the release of fibers into the encompassing setting. This course of can embody using plastic sheeting and specialized airflow techniques to manage and contain any potential publicity during the removal course of.

Personal protecting tools (PPE) is essential for all staff involved in asbestos removal. Regulations sometimes mandate respirators, disposable coveralls, gloves, and eye safety. Adhering to these requirements significantly reduces the chance of inhalation or skin contact with hazardous materials during the removal course of.


Once the asbestos has been eliminated, proper waste disposal turns into paramount. Regulations normally dictate that asbestos waste should be double-bagged and clearly labeled to inform handlers of the potential hazards. Safe transport and disposal at designated facilities can mitigate risks, permitting for accountable administration of asbestos waste.


Documentation is an overlooked yet crucial facet of compliance with asbestos roof removal regulations and guidelines. Detailed data of assessments, removal procedures, and waste disposal must be maintained. This documentation serves as proof of adherence to regulations and offers useful data for future inspections or inquiries.


Failing to comply with asbestos removal regulations can end result in severe penalties. Violators might face hefty fines, authorized motion, and important liability associated to health impacts on staff and nearby people. Emphasizing compliance not solely safeguards health but also protects against legal repercussions.

How can I tell if my roof incorporates asbestos?undefinedAsbestos was generally utilized in roofing materials until the late 1980s. If your roof is made of materials like shingles, tar paper, or coatings from that period, lab testing by a certified professional is necessary to verify asbestos presence.


What precautions must be taken during asbestos roof removal?undefinedPrecautions embody sealing off the work space, using wet strategies to attenuate dust, sporting applicable PPE (personal protective equipment), and following strict disposal guidelines for asbestos waste to forestall environmental contamination - Industrial Asbestos Removal Sydney.


What sites ought to I do if I suspect my roof has asbestos?undefinedIf you think you studied asbestos, do not disturb the material. Contact a licensed asbestos skilled who can inspect and, if needed, test the materials safely. If asbestos is confirmed, they will guide you on the appropriate removal course of.
